Tyler Perry Opens Up About The Impact Of Starting Therapy At 54: ‘I’m Living The Freest, Best Part Of My Life’
Tyler Perry is sharing how therapy has impacted his life.
While appearing on The View, Tyler opened up about the positive changes therapy brought to his life, revealing that he began the journey at age 54:
“I went to therapy for the first time at 54. I was able to really get in touch with some things.”
He added that despite going through so much trauma and pain, he’s now “living the freest, best part” of his life.
